Missing Magnolias tells the stories of the murdered or missing but certainly not forgotten. Too often we sensationalize the offender and undermine the victim. This true crime podcast combats the norm by offering a curation of interviews with victims, criminologists, experts, and truth- seekers who begin the dialogue: what is the "real true crime experience?"

Conversations at Magnolia Creek shares meaningful and healthy conversations surrounding eating disorders, nutrition and recovery. Learn from experts in the field including clinicians, dietitians, and treatment professionals as we dive into the psychology of eating disorders, body image and mental health.
